Trailblazer: The tale of a Jordanian merchant

Having lived in Yiwu, the world's largest small commodities market and distribution center, for 20 years, Jordanian merchant Mohammad Falah Nasser considers China to be his second home. He runs an import-export business, which he started with just 30,000 yuan. Today, the goods he exports are valued at over USD 100 million annually. They are transported from Yiwu to 13 countries and regions, including Jordan, Algeria and Morocco, via the China-Europe Railway Express.
